I just received my first, a MC 35/1.4. To me, this lens was something of a no brainer. I started my kit with a ZM 50/2 and wanted something faster at the 35mm FL. The CV 35/1.4 is tiny, fast, reasonably priced, and the samples from the Flickr group really impressed me. I came across some controversy about the bokeh, but just about any lens is going to have bokeh issues at f/1.4 with a stressful background. At f/2 and beyond, the examples were sharp with pleasing bokeh, and f/1.4 is there when you need it. The CV 35/1.2 was too big, the asph Summilux too expensive, and almost everything else too slow (for what I wanted at this FL). My choice pretty much came down to the CV 35/1.4 versus the pre-asph Summilux, and I chose the CV for the lower price.
